Senior journalist and India TV editor-in-chief Rajat Sharma has denied allegations of using abusive language on air.

Representatives for Sharma have labelled the accusations as "absolutely false and lacking any basis or foundation”, describing them as "malicious and defamatory".

"We are currently seeking legal advice on how to proceed further," a statement read.

"We reiterate that Mr. Sharma has never used abusive language in private or public life. Inferences drawn from the non-existent and imaginary are per se defamatory. We reserve the right to take further legal action," the statement added.

The statement was issued after Congress national spokesperson Ragini Nayak accused Rajat Sharma of abusing her on live television.
